Auburn hosts Florida at Jordan-Hare Stadium on Saturday in a crucial matchup. The game will test both teams as they aim for a strong season start. Auburn's offense must capitalize on the run game and quarterback Byrum Brown's performance, following his previous success against Florida. To secure a victory, Auburn also needs to excel in clutch fourth-quarter situations and maintain efficiency on third downs.
- •Auburn currently has a 50.2% chance of victory, according to ESPN.
- •Jeremiah Cobb and Omar Mabson lead Auburn's rushing attack.
- •Byrum Brown needs to replicate past success against Florida.
- •Auburn aims to improve third-down efficiency, currently at 51.5% this season.
- •The game is expected to be closely contested, likely decided in the fourth quarter.
